How to Make Over The Top Macaroni And Cheese

  1.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Lightly butter a deep 2 1/2-quart casserole dish.
  2. Bring a large pot of salted water to a boil over high heat. Add 1 tablespoon of oil, then add 1 pound of macaroni, and cook until just tender, about 7-8 minutes. Do not overcook.
  3. Drain the macaroni well and return it to the cooking pot.
  4. In a small saucepan, melt 8 tablespoons (1 stick) of butter.
  5. In a large bowl, combine 8 ounces havarti cheese, 8 ounces mild cheddar cheese, 8 ounces sharp cheddar cheese, and 8 ounces Monterey Jack cheese, all shredded.
  6. Add the melted butter to the cooked macaroni.
  7. Stir in 1 1/2 cups of the shredded cheese mixture and 8 ounces cubed Velveeta cheese.
  8. Stir until the cheese is melted and smooth.
  9. Add 1 1/2 cups half-and-half and 2 large eggs.
  10. Mix until everything is well combined. Season generously with salt and pepper to taste.
  11. Transfer the macaroni and cheese mixture to the prepared casserole dish.
  12. Sprinkle the remaining cheese mixture over the top and dot with the remaining 2 tablespoons of butter.
  13.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until golden brown and bubbly around the edges.
  14. Let stand for 5 minutes before serving hot.
